HAYLANDS PRE-SCHOOL
Charity overview
Activities - how the charity spends its money
providing childcare for 2years 6 months - 5 years, raising funds for this purpose. Also providing wrap around care with breakfast club and afterschool club, and holiday club for children 3 - 11 yrs.

Governing document
It is not the full text of the charity's governing document.
CONSTITUTION ADOPTED 16 SEPTEMBER 1997 AMENDED BY RESOLUTION DATED 13 MARCH 2003
Charitable objects
TO ENHANCE THE DEVELOPMENT AND EDUCATION OF CHILDREN PRIMARILY UNDER STATUTORY SCHOOL AGE BY ENCOURAGING PARENTS TO UNDERSTAND AND PROVIDE FOR THE NEEDS OF THEIR CHILDREN THROUGH COMMUNITY GROUPS AND BY: A) OFFERING APPROPRIATE PLAY FACILITIES AND TRAINING COURSES, TOGETHER WITH THE RIGHT OF PARENTS TO TAKE RESPONSIBILITY FOR AND TO BECOME INVOLVED IN THE ACTIVITIES OF SUCH GROUPS, ENSURING THAT SUCH GROUPS OFFER OPPORTUNITIES FOR ALL CHILDREN, REGARDLESS OF RACE, CULTURE, RELIGION OR MEANS B) ENCOURAGING THE STUDY OF THE NEEDS OF SUCH CHILDREN AND THEIR FAMILIES AND PROMOTING PUBLIC INTEREST IN AND RECOGNITION OF SUCH NEEDS IN THE LOCAL AREAS.
Area of benefit
PORTLAND, DORSET
